Cayman Islands vs Hong Kong: Offshore Company Comparison

The offshore world has professionalised dramatically over the last decade. Substance rules, beneficial-ownership registers and bank compliance have raised the bar — and raised the value of getting the structure right.

Cayman is the domicile of choice for over 70% of the world's offshore hedge funds. Meanwhile, hong Kong pairs offshore territorial taxation with a world-class banking system. This comparison puts both regimes side by side on the nine factors that actually decide the outcome.

Head-to-Head

Cayman IslandsHong Kong
EntityCayman Exempted CompanyHong Kong Private Limited Company
Governing lawCayman Companies Act (2023 Revision)HK Companies Ordinance (Cap. 622)
Formation time3–5 business days3–5 business days
Minimum capitalNo minimum capital requirementHKD 1 minimum share capital
Taxation0% corporate, capital gains and withholding tax0% on offshore profits (territorial); 8.25%/16.5% onshore
Best forHedge funds, SPVs, fintech and crypto structuresChina trade, Asian holding, e-commerce
PrivacyRegister of members is privateDirectors public; owners via SCR (non-public access)
Treaty accessTax information exchange agreements only~45 comprehensive treaties
Annual costAnnual return plus government feeAnnual audit and business registration

Frequently Asked Questions

Which is cheaper to run long-term?

Cayman Islands: Annual return plus government fee. Hong Kong: Annual audit and business registration. Year-three total cost — not year-one incorporation price — is the honest comparison, and it usually reorders the ranking.

Which is better for banking?

Banks assess the whole profile, but jurisdiction reputation is a real input. Cayman Islands suits hedge funds, spvs, fintech and crypto structures; Hong Kong suits china trade, asian holding, e-commerce. We match the choice to the banks you actually want.

Can I move the company later?

Both jurisdictions support redomiciliation in and out, so the decision is not irreversible — but migrating costs more than choosing correctly the first time.
